Concrete Stamping Patterns
Although numerous concrete surfaces serve utilitarian purposes, stamped concrete patterns enhance visual appeal, changing ordinary slabs into visually appealing features. This decorative process involves imprinting patterns and textures onto recently poured concrete, simulating materials like stone, brick, or tile. Homeowners and commercial property managers often prefer stamped concrete for patios, walkways, and driveways owing to its versatility and durability. The process provides a wide range of designs, allowing customization that suits various architectural styles. Moreover, stamped concrete can improve outdoor spaces, offering a unique look without the high cost of natural materials. With proper sealing, these patterns can withstand weather elements, making them a practical choice for both beauty and longevity in hardscaping applications.
Concrete Stain Finishing
Concrete staining provides a adaptable and attractive option for upgrading indoor and outdoor surfaces. This method uses acidic or water-soluble stains to generate rich, translucent colors that can mimic the aesthetic of natural stone or other materials. Stained concrete is appropriate for various applications, including residential patios, commercial floors, and artistic installations.
This process includes getting ready the concrete surface, administering the stain, and finishing with a sealant on the finish to preserve the color and enhance durability. In addition, stained concrete can be combined with other decorative techniques, such as stamping or engraving, to produce unique designs. Overall, stained concrete finishes offer an effective way to boost the aesthetic value of concrete while preserving its inherent strength and longevity.
Polished Concrete Finishes
Polished concrete surfaces offer a contemporary and sophisticated appearance that enhances both home and business environments. This decorative technique involves refining and buffing concrete to achieve a glossy appearance, resulting in a resilient and appealing flooring choice. The process usually consists of several phases of grinding, using successively smoother diamond abrasives, to develop a refined appearance. Polished concrete is both aesthetically pleasing and low-maintenance and resistant to stains, making it perfect for high-traffic areas. Additionally, it can be customized with different patterns and colors, allowing for creative expression in design. As sustainability becomes increasingly important, polished concrete is an eco-friendly choice, utilizing existing materials and minimizing the need for extra flooring materials.

Sustainable Material Innovations
While the construction industry confronts mounting pressure to lower its environmental impact, sustainable material innovations are reshaping concrete design and construction. Eco-friendly alternatives, such as recycled aggregates and industrial by-products like fly ash and slag, are being integrated into concrete mixes, considerably lowering carbon emissions. Moreover, innovations in concrete formulations, like geopolymers and carbon-capturing processes, are promoting sustainability without compromising structural integrity. The use of pervious concrete is also gaining momentum, facilitating better stormwater management and reduced urban flooding. These innovations not only elevate the performance of concrete but also contribute to a circular economy by minimizing waste. As the demand for more eco-friendly construction practices increases, these sustainable developments are expected to become standard in future concrete projects.
Smart Concrete Solutions
Advanced smart concrete technologies are reshaping the landscape of concrete design and construction, enabling enhanced functionality and efficiency. These developments include self-healing concrete, which uses embedded microcapsules to release healing agents when cracks develop, prolonging the lifespan of structures. Additionally, concrete embedded with sensors can measure temperature, stress, and other parameters, providing real-time data to optimize maintenance and enhance safety. Another rising trend is the use of phase change materials within concrete, enabling temperature regulation and energy efficiency in buildings. Moreover, the integration of digital tools such as Building Information Modeling (BIM) optimizes project planning and execution. As these technologies progress, they promise to redefine the capabilities of concrete, making it a more intelligent and adaptive material for future construction projects.

Can I Pour Concrete in Cold Weather?
While pouring concrete in cold weather is possible, it requires specific precautions. Utilizing suitable additives, preserving optimal temperatures, and ensuring correct curing techniques are crucial to prevent freezing and secure a successful pour.
